Grenfell-style cladding was removed from Thorn Court and eight other high-rise apartment blocks in Salford at the end of 2020. But Thorn Court has been left covered in scaffolding as more work is needed to make sure the buildings are compliant with modern safety standards.
The buildings are owned by Salford council and managed by Pendleton Together, part of the Together Housing Group.
A Thorn Court resident said the 'constant' sound of the work is having a major impact on people's lives. Kevin De Vulder, 52, who has lived in Thorn Court since 2010, said tenants have been 'treated like dirt' during the works, and that the only escape from the sound of building work is a room in Pendleton Together's office at Brotherton House.
